Many are willing to work with homeowners who’ve hit a financial hardship — especially if you have a previous record of on-time repayments. If your loan is secured by property or a savings account, that asset can be seized by the lender. It will either be liquidated or sold, depending on the asset. But if there isn’t enough to cover your loan, you’ll still owe money — and may face similar consequences to defaulting on an unsecured personal loan.

These counselors provide invaluable assistance to Veterans and active-duty members who are financially stressed. In addition, they work directly with your loan servicer to negotiate repayment plans, forbearance, and loan modifications – all of which can offer alternatives to losing your home. Federal law requires a preforeclosure period stating that most borrowers, including those with VA loans, get 120 days to work out an alternative before the foreclosure can move forward. However, if you can’t work out any of the mitigation options above or any other, the foreclosure will proceed. Call the main number of your loan servicer and request VA mortgage loan forbearance under the CARES Act. If your loan wassecured with collateral, such as your home or car, the lender can potentially reclaim that property.

Note

The Consumer Financial Protection Bureau prohibits lenders from beginning foreclosure proceedings until you’re 120 days late on a payment. Car loans are typically secured by the vehicle you’ve purchased. This means your lender will be able to repossess your car if you default. If it’s sold for less than the amount of your loan, you’ll still owe money. This can make a difficult situation even worse, so if you think you may be late on a payment or unable to meet your financial obligation, talk to your lender as soon as possible.
